Retrofit of Soederberg smelter at Alusaf Bayside plant. Part 1: Conceptual design and engineering
- VAW Aluminium-Technologie GmbH, Bonn (Germany)
A main objective of the Bayside Smelter modernization at Alusaf Pty. is the retrofit of the Soederberg pots operating at 120 kA to prebake cells with a current load of 165 kA. The complete design and engineering of this modernization project was done by VAW. Based on computer simulations a tailor-made concept for the retrofit project was developed. A pilot plant trial was conducted successfully in 1994. This paper presents the retrofit concept with details of the magneto-hydrodynamic and thermo-electric calculations. Plant measurements demonstrate the good agreement with computer simulations. Some highlights of the detailed engineering for the modernized pots elucidate concepts of integrating existing and new hardware.
